A10 signs Scope ME as support provider

Dubai, January 25, 2012

A10 Networks, the technology leader in application networking, has named Scope Middle East, a leading speciality distributor in the Middle East, as its authorised support provider for the region.

Scope ME will provide support contracts and professional services to A10 Networks' wide customer base in the Middle East. These support contracts can be customized to suit the requirements of each individual customer.

Mark Edge, sales director, EMEA, for A10 Networks indicated the importance of the agreement and its strategic implications in consolidating the company’s position in the Application Delivery Controller (ADC) market in the Middle East which is valued at over $20 million annually.

“We entered the region with the intention of rapid market capitalization. Signing Scope Middle East on as a distributer in 2011 was the first step towards this goal. Differentiating ourselves by providing superior and highly dedicated customer support was the next logical phase,” he said.

“We have experienced first-hand Scope Middle East's technical expertise and professionalism. They already have a well-established support center and extensive experience in security and networking products and we believe that our customers stand to benefit greatly from this,” Edge added.

Scope ME already handles hundreds of support contracts with customers in the region from various segments of industry such as telecom, government, education, internet service providers etc.

The certified engineers, who have extensive networking and security experience, are capable of providing 24/7 support via telephone, web and email in multiple languages including English, Arabic, Hindi and Urdu. In addition, customers can opt for a dedicated support engineer.

“There has been a good reception to A10 Networks’ AX Series solutions in the region and as a value-added distributor; we have worked closely with a number of their customers,” said Fadi AbuEkab, chief executive officer of Scope Middle East.

“Our contact center engineers have been trained and certified by A10 Networks and we are all geared up to provide world-class support.”

This development further strengthens the relationship between the two companies who had signed a distributorship agreement in September 2011, a statement said. – TradeArabia News Service
